#7da010 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7da010 is composed of 49% red, 62.7%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 90%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 74.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 34.5%. #7da010 color hex could be obtained by blending #faff20 with #004100.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#7da010 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7da010 has RGB values of R:125, G:160,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.22,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 8232976.

Shades and Tints of #7da010
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e1102 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
